发明名称 编码方法、解码方法、编码器以及解码器
摘要 本发明提供高纠错能力的时变LDPC-CC的编码方法及编码器。在使用编码率(n-1)/n(n为2以上的整数)的奇偶校验多项式,进行时变周期q的低密度奇偶校验卷积码(LDPC-CC:Low-Density Parity-Check Convolutional Codes)的编码方法中,所述时变周期q为大于3的质数,将信息序列作为输入,使用式(1)作为第g个即#g(#g=0、1、…、q-1)满足0的所述奇偶校验多项式,对所述信息序列进行编码,(D<sup>a#g,1,1</sup>+D<sup>a#g,1,2</sup>+D<sup>a#g,1,3</sup>)X<sub>1</sub>(D)+(D<sup>a#g,2,1</sup>+D<sup>a#g,2,2</sup>+D<sup>a#g,2,3</sup>)X<sub>2</sub>(D)+……(1)+(D<sup>a#g,n-1,1</sup>+D<sup>a#g,n-1,2</sup>+D<sup>a#g,n-1,3</sup>)X<sub>n-1</sub>(D)+(D<sup>b#g,1</sup>+D<sup>b#g,2</sup>+1)P(D)=0在式(1)中,“%”表示模数,各系数对k=1、2、…、n-1满足“a<sub>#0,k,1</sub>%q=a<sub>#1,k,1</sub>%q=a<sub>#2,k,1</sub>%q=a<sub>#3,k,1</sub>%q=…=a<sub>#g,k,1</sub>%q=…=a<sub>#q-2,k,1</sub>%q=a<sub>#q-1,k,1</sub>%q=v<sub>P=k</sub>(v<sub>P=k</sub>:固定值)”“b<sub>#0,1</sub>%q=b<sub>#1,1</sub>%q=b<sub>#2,1</sub>%q=b<sub>#3,1</sub>%q=…=b<sub>#g,1</sub>%q=…=b<sub>#q-2,</sub><sub>1</sub>%q=b<sub>#q-1,1</sub>%q=w(w:固定值)”“a<sub>#0,k,2</sub>%q=a<sub>#1,k,2</sub>%q=a<sub>#2,k,2</sub>%q=a<sub>#3,k,2</sub>%q=…=a<sub>#g,k,2</sub>%q=…=a<sub>#q-2,k,2</sub>%q=a<sub>#q-1,k,2</sub>%q=y<sub>P=k</sub>(y<sub>P=k</sub>:固定值)”“b<sub>#0,2</sub>%q=b<sub>#1,2</sub>%q=b<sub>#2,2</sub>%q=b<sub>#3,2</sub>%q=…=b<sub>#g,2</sub>%q=……=b<sub>#q</sub><sub>-2,2</sub>%q=b<sub>#q-1,2</sub>%q=z(z:固定值)”“a<sub>#0,k,3</sub>%q=a<sub>#1,k,3</sub>%q=a<sub>#2,k,3</sub>%q=a<sub>#3,k,3</sub>%q=…=a<sub>#g,k,3</sub>%q=…=a<sub>#q-2,k,3</sub>%q=a<sub>#q-1,k,3</sub>%q=s<sub>P=k</sub>(s<sub>P=k</sub>:固定值)”另外,在式(1)中,a<sub>#g,k,1</sub>、a<sub>#g,k,2</sub>、a<sub>#g,k,3</sub>为1以上的自然数,且a<sub>#g,k,1</sub>≠a<sub>#g,k,2</sub>、a<sub>#g,k,1</sub>≠a<sub>#g,k,3</sub>、a<sub>#g,k,2</sub>≠a<sub>#g,k,3</sub>成立,另外,b<sub>#g,1、</sub>b<sub>#g,2</sub>为1以上的自然数,且b<sub>#g,1</sub>≠b<sub>#g,2</sub>成立。另外,在式(1)中,v<sub>P=k</sub>、y<sub>P=k</sub>为1以上的自然数。
申请公布号 CN102577135B 申请公布日期 2014.12.03
申请号 CN201080046146.X 申请日期 2010.11.12
申请人 松下电器(美国)知识产权公司 发明人 村上丰
分类号 H03M13/19(2006.01)I;H03M13/23(2006.01)I 主分类号 H03M13/19(2006.01)I
代理机构 北京市柳沈律师事务所 11105 代理人 邸万奎
主权项 编码方法,使用编码率(n‑1)/n的奇偶校验多项式,进行时变周期q的低密度奇偶校验卷积编码,其中,n为2以上的整数,所述时变周期q是比3大的质数,将信息序列作为输入,使用式(1)作为所述时变周期q的序号第g个即#g满足0的所述奇偶校验多项式,对所述信息序列进行编码,其中,序号#g=0、1、…、q‑1,(D<sup>a#g,1,1</sup>+D<sup>a#g,1,2</sup>+D<sup>a#g,1,3</sup>)X<sub>1</sub>(D)+(D<sup>a#g,2,1</sup>+D<sup>a#g,2,2</sup>+D<sup>a#g,2,3</sup>)X<sub>2</sub>(D)+…   (1)+(D<sup>a#g,n‑1,1</sup>+D<sup>a#g,n‑1,2</sup>+D<sup>a#g,n‑1,3</sup>)X<sub>n‑1</sub>(D)+(D<sup>b#g,1</sup>+D<sup>b#g,2</sup>+1)P(D)=0在式(1)中,信息X或者奇偶校验P的各系数D的次数a、或者次数b中的信息X的序号p=k=1、2、…、n‑1满足如下条件“a<sub>#0,k,1</sub>%q=a<sub>#1,k,1</sub>%q=a<sub>#2,k,1</sub>%q=a<sub>#3,k,1</sub>%q=…=a<sub>#g,k,1</sub>%q=…=a<sub>#q-2,k,1</sub>%q=a<sub>#q-1,k,1</sub>%q=v<sub>P</sub>=k,其中v<sub>P=k</sub>为固定值”“b<sub>#0,1</sub>%q=b<sub>#1,1</sub>%q=b<sub>#2,1</sub>%q=b<sub>#3,1</sub>%q=…=b<sub>#g,1</sub>%q=…=b<sub>#q‑2</sub>,<sub>1</sub>%q=b#<sub>q-1,1</sub>%q=w,其中w为固定值”“a<sub>#0,k,2</sub>%q=a<sub>#1,k,2</sub>%q=a<sub>#2,k,2</sub>%q=a<sub>#3,k,2</sub>%q=…=a<sub>#g,k,2</sub>%q=…=a<sub>#q-2,k,2</sub>%q=a<sub>#q-1,k,2</sub>%q=y<sub>P=k</sub>,其中y<sub>P=k</sub>为固定值”“b<sub>#0,2</sub>%q=b<sub>#1,2</sub>%q=b<sub>#2,2</sub>%q=b<sub>#3,2</sub>%q=…=b<sub>#g,2</sub>%q=…=b<sub>#q-2,</sub><sub>2</sub>%q=b<sub>#q-1,2</sub>%q=z,其中z为固定值”“a<sub>#0,k,3</sub>%q=a<sub>#1,k,3</sub>%q=a<sub>#2,k,3</sub>%q=a<sub>#3,k,3</sub>%q=…=a<sub>#g,k,3</sub>%q=…=a<sub>#q-2,k,3</sub>%q=a<sub>#q-1,k,3</sub>%q=s<sub>P=k</sub>,其中s<sub>P=k</sub>为固定值”其中,“%”表示模数,次数“a<sub>#0,k,1</sub>%q”表示将“a<sub>#0,k,1</sub>”除以q时的余数,在式(1)中,次数a<sub>#g,k,1</sub>、次数a<sub>#g,k,2</sub>、次数a<sub>#g,k,3</sub>为1以上的自然数,且a<sub>#g,k,1</sub>≠a<sub>#g,k,2</sub>、a<sub>#g,k,1</sub>≠a<sub>#g,k,3</sub>、a<sub>#g,k,2</sub>≠a<sub>#g,k,3</sub>成立,次数b<sub>#g,1</sub>、次数b<sub>#g,2</sub>为1以上的自然数,且b<sub>#g,1</sub>≠b<sub>#g,2</sub>成立,在式(1)中,存在(v<sub>P=k</sub>、y<sub>P=k</sub>、s<sub>p=k</sub>)≠(w、z、o)的所述信息X的序号p=k。
地址 美国加利福尼亚州